WSJ: Microsoft to Launch Mobile Applications Store

Authored by Mark Hefflinger on February 9, 2009 - 12:36pm.
New York - Microsoft (NASD: MSFT) plans to sell applications and services for mobile phones and other devices running its Windows Mobile software from an "online bazaar," the Wall Street Journal reported.

The company is also soon expected to release the latest version of its Windows Mobile operating system.

Microsoft also plans a new service called My Phone, which will sync and back up data from their mobile phones in an online storage space.
